www.hohetauern.athohe tauern national park a journey back to the roots
Total area - Tyrol, Carinthia, Salzburg: 1,856 km², of which 1,213 km² core area
Natural zone according to IUCN criteria II: 845 km²
National Park communities: 30
Natural area: 200 km² of forest, 766 moors, 848 lakes, 342 glaciers - approx. 155 km²
Mountain peaks over 3,000 m above sea level: more than 300
Ownership approx. 83% privately owned
Animals: approx. 15,000 to 20,000 species
Plants: approx. 3,500 species (including lichens and algae)
Tyrol National Park: 1,200 km of hiking trails, 17 themed trails, 120 huts / alpine pastures

12big five - wildlife safari
At the foot of the Großglockner, equipped with spotting
scopes and binoculars from Swarovski Optik, we go in search
of clues in the BIG FIVE habitat and get to know the residents
of the Alps. With a little luck, the ranger will spot the bearded
vulture, golden eagle, ibex, chamois and marmot in the wild
with his trained eye. On the Nature Watch tours, the national
park becomes a lively classroom in the open air for the
whole family.

14wildlife observation tower oberhaus - nature watch from above
TIP The 22-meter tower, which dominates the canopy of Ober-
hauser stone pine forest and offers a wonderful view, the
aim of this guided walk. There are spotting scopes from SWA-
ROVSKI OPTIK on the tower, through which you can watch roe
deer, chamois and red deer as well as the bird world in the
wild together with the ranger. In addition, the wildlife obser-
vation tower offers a special perspective of the largest conti-
guous stone pine forest in the Eastern Alps. Immerse yourself
in the secrets of the primeval forest in the rear Defereggen
valley, which has been untouched for centuries.

15high above the tauern valley - 3-alpine pasture hike
Through the natural and cultural landscape of the Hohe
Tauern National Park, the 3-alpine pasture hike takes you
to the Upper Taxeralm, the Kessleralm and the Hoanzaalm.
We begin along serpentines through the forest to our first
destination. Not only the traditional alpine pastures but also
the people who live on the Taxeralm are worth a visit. The
path continues slightly uphill over alpine meadows and woods
to the Kessleralm. We cross the Petersbach and reach the
Hoanzaalm at 1,770 m with a slight gradient. Refreshment
possibilities: The Kessleralm and the Hoanzaalm.

17journey of discovery into the glacier foreland - dorfer valley prägraten
NEW
Glaciers are disappearing and retreating - but something new
is also emerging at the same time: the glacier foreland. At first
glance, these ice-free areas look like inconspicuous, lifeless rubble
heaps. But the first impression is deceptive, because after only 5
to 10 years the areas will be colonized by animals and plants and
used as living space. Experience this unique area away from the
hiking trails with the ranger and enjoy the wonderful mountains at
the foot of the Großvenediger.

18into eternal ice – icy giant in the hot season - gschlöss valley
Gigantic forces of the glaciers once shaped this impressive
landscape in the Hohe Tauern National Park. The glacier is
a fascinating phenomenon with many secrets. The glaciated
peaks of the Venediger Group show themselves in their full
glory on this demanding day tour on the glacier path. You
walk past the Salzbodensee and the Eye of God, which is
covered with cotton grass, to the imposing glacier cut of the
Schlatenkees.

19jagdhausalm - little tibet of the alps
In the rear Defereggen valley you hike with the National Park
ranger through the Oberhauser Zirbenwald, past alpine
pastures and ancient stone walls to the little Tibet of the Alps
- the Jagdhausalm. The 16 stone houses and the rustic Maria
Hilf chapel are embedded in a picturesque natural setting
at 2,000 m above sea level and are among the oldest alpine
pastures in Austria. If you want, you can visit the popular
photo motif peacock eye - a circular lake behind a moraine
wall - after a short ascent.

38Beyond time - Virgen The Swiss Stone Pine -
The Virgen landscape is an ancient Defereggen Valley
cultural space uniting space and time. Six Everything revolves around the Queen
individuals look into the past and future. of the Alps - the Swiss stone pine.
Opening hours: Opening hours:
daily, 8 am - 6 pm, Monday - Friday, 8 am - 6 pm,
Place: Tourist information Virgen and on request at the tourist info
free entry Defereggen Valley
Place: Handelshaus, St. Jakob i. D.,
Time travel Defereggen - free entry
St. Jakob i. Def.
In time lapse, this show takes visitors
on a journey from the ice age through
the Millennia to the history of mining
in the valley and travelling trade.
